4. Policy compliance confirmation
Policy compliance confirmation serves as a fundamental prerequisite for receiving communication regarding account reactivation within the Amazon Flex program. The receipt of the “amazon flex reactivation email” is directly contingent upon demonstrating adherence to the stipulated guidelines and regulations governing driver conduct and operational procedures.
-
Adherence to Terms of Service
Strict adherence to the Amazon Flex Terms of Service is paramount. This includes, but is not limited to, appropriate handling of packages, maintaining a professional demeanor during deliveries, and abiding by all traffic laws. A driver initially deactivated for violating these terms, such as unauthorized package disposal, must demonstrate sustained compliance before reactivation consideration and subsequent communication. The system verifies this by reviewing incident reports and monitoring delivery performance over a specified probationary period.
-
Background Check Clearance
Maintaining a clear background check is crucial for ongoing participation in the program. A driver’s account may be deactivated if a subsequent background check reveals disqualifying information. Reactivation is contingent upon resolving the underlying issues and providing documentation that demonstrates eligibility for continued service. The notification is sent only after the successful completion and clearance of a renewed background check, verifying compliance with safety and security protocols.
-
Insurance and Vehicle Requirements
Compliance with insurance and vehicle requirements is non-negotiable. Drivers must maintain adequate insurance coverage as mandated by Amazon and local regulations, and their vehicles must meet specified standards. If a driver’s insurance lapses or their vehicle fails inspection, their account will be deactivated. Reactivation requires providing proof of valid insurance and documentation confirming that the vehicle meets all required specifications. The communication confirming reinstatement will not be issued until these validations are complete.
-
Resolution of Prior Violations
Addressing and resolving any prior policy violations is essential for reactivation. This includes instances such as customer complaints, delivery discrepancies, or unauthorized access to restricted areas. Reactivation typically necessitates acknowledging the violation, completing remedial training, and demonstrating consistent adherence to policies going forward. The “amazon flex reactivation email” is dispatched only after Amazon is satisfied that the driver has taken appropriate corrective action and is committed to avoiding future violations.

Frequently Asked Questions
The following section addresses common inquiries regarding electronic notifications related to account reinstatement within the Amazon Flex program.
Question 1: What constitutes an “amazon flex reactivation email?”
It is a formal electronic communication from Amazon Flex informing a delivery partner that their account, previously deactivated or suspended, has been reinstated. It outlines the conditions for reactivation and any necessary steps to resume delivery activities.
Question 2: What reasons prompt the sending of this communication?
This notification is dispatched when a driver has met specific requirements for reinstatement, which may include demonstrating improved performance metrics, completing mandatory training, resolving compliance issues, or successfully appealing a deactivation decision.
Question 3: If the communication is not received, does it indicate a negative outcome?
Generally, the absence of this email suggests that the conditions for reactivation have not yet been met. However, it is advisable to verify contact information and check spam folders to rule out delivery issues before assuming a negative outcome.
Question 4: What steps should be taken upon receiving this communication?
Carefully review the email’s content to understand the specific conditions of reinstatement. Follow any instructions provided, such as acknowledging receipt or completing additional training, to ensure full compliance and a seamless return to service.
Question 5: Is account reinstatement guaranteed upon receipt of this notification?
While the email confirms that the account has been reactivated, continued participation in the Flex program remains contingent upon ongoing adherence to program policies and maintenance of satisfactory performance metrics.
Question 6: Can the decision detailed in the “amazon flex reactivation email” be appealed if negative?
The email will typically outline whether further appeals are possible and, if so, provide instructions on how to initiate the appeal process. Not all decisions are appealable, so carefully review the information provided.

Strategies for Optimizing Delivery Performance to Enhance Reactivation Prospects
This section outlines proactive strategies to improve delivery performance, aiming to increase the likelihood of receiving a favorable “amazon flex reactivation email” following account suspension.
Tip 1: Analyze Performance Metrics Meticulously: Regularly review performance dashboards within the Amazon Flex application. Identify areas of deficiency, such as late deliveries or low customer feedback scores. This targeted analysis forms the basis for implementing corrective actions.
Tip 2: Enhance Route Planning: Utilize navigation applications effectively, considering traffic conditions and delivery time estimates. Pre-planning routes optimizes efficiency and minimizes the risk of late arrivals. Route planning tools can be used.
Tip 3: Prioritize On-Time Deliveries: Adhere strictly to scheduled delivery windows. Contact customers proactively if unforeseen delays arise. Maintaining consistent on-time performance contributes significantly to a positive performance record.
Tip 4: Optimize Package Handling Procedures: Implement a systematic approach to package organization and loading. Label packages clearly and arrange them in a manner that facilitates efficient retrieval during deliveries. Correct package handling minimizes errors.
Tip 5: Improve Communication with Customers: Respond promptly and professionally to customer inquiries. Provide accurate delivery updates and address any concerns or complaints efficiently. Positive customer interactions enhance overall satisfaction scores.
Tip 6: Complete all Amazon Flex training modules. Amazon provides drivers with training modules to educate them on the program. Completing training modules helps the drivers to understand fully the company’s expectations.
Tip 7: Understand Amazon’s Flex policies. Suspension occurs when drivers do not follow guidelines and regulations governing driver conduct and operational procedures. Take time to know, understand and adhere to the policies.
